Crowds enjoyed music on a sunny afternoon in Whittlesey when the town council sponsored a free festival in the newly created community area of the Buttercross.
The day was organised for families to enjoy and to make the most of the community space.
Councillor David Mason said: “The weather was excellent and crowds of several hundred people turned out to enjoy a superb performance of the band, The Children of the Revolution supported by solo female vocalist Shannon Buckton.
“The afternoon’s entertainment combined with that of a similar event in July are designed to make excellent use of the town square following the relocation of the central bus station to Grosvenor Road earlier in the year and is to be followed by the Annual Whittlesey Festival on Sunday 6 September.”
The festival will see a host of music, stalls, a parade and children’s entertainment.
